Transaction 31ce77afbff1703d9a5f2c9144a70d8c629d9623fe714670d7e99045a0e32a71
1 Input
1 Output
-
31ce77afbff1703d9a5f2c9144a70d8c629d9623fe714670d7e99045a0e32a71:0
- value
- 51495325
- script pubkey
- OP_0 OP_PUSHBYTES_20 1eb2c11285cbd53f70d44659b7c38e273fe6596a
- address
- bc1qr6evzy59e02n7ux5gevm0suwyul7vkt2xvuvve